Multifocal contact lens vision simulated with a clinical binocular simulator
Xoana Barcala1, Maria Vinas2, Sofia Ruiz3
1Institute of Optics, Spanish National Research Council, IO-CSIC, Madrid, Spain; 2EyesVision SL, Madrid, Spain.
Summary
A new vision simulator accurately mimics multifocal contact lenses (M-CLs) for assessing visual acuity and quality. This technology can significantly reduce fitting time for M-CLs.

Background:
- Multifocal contact lenses (M-CLs) are widely used to correct presbyopia.
- Accurate assessment of visual performance and patient satisfaction is crucial for successful M-CL fitting.
- Current fitting processes can be time-consuming, necessitating efficient evaluation methods.
Purpose of the Study:
- To compare binocular visual perception in participants wearing actual multifocal contact lenses (M-CLs) with simulated M-CLs using a temporal multiplexing visual simulator (SimVis Gekko).
- To evaluate the accuracy of the SimVis Gekko in replicating visual acuity and perceived visual quality compared to real M-CLs.
Main Methods:
- Visual performance (LogMAR visual acuity at various distances) and perceived visual quality (Multifocal Acceptance Score-2EV [MAS-2EV] and questionnaires) were measured in 37 participants.
- Participants wore actual M-CLs and viewed through the SimVis Gekko programmed with the same lens designs.
- Data from simulated and actual M-CLs were compared to assess simulator accuracy.
Main Results:
- Both actual and simulated M-CLs demonstrated similar increases in depth-of-focus.
- Mean LogMAR visual acuity differences between actual and simulated M-CLs were small (0.08-0.12 letters).
- The MAS-2EV scores showed moderate differences but were highly correlated with visual quality questionnaire responses, indicating good patient-reported outcome correlation.
Conclusions:
- The SimVis Gekko, a simultaneous vision simulator, accurately represents vision with M-CLs, including visual acuity and perceived quality.
- The MAS-2EV metric effectively captures patient-reported outcomes, aligning with standard vision questionnaires.
- Combining the SimVis Gekko and MAS-2EV shows potential to significantly reduce chair time in multifocal contact lens fitting procedures.
